A Pattern Search Filter Method for Nonlinear Programming without Derivatives

This paper presents and analyzes a pattern search method for general constrained optimization based on filter methods for step acceptance. Roughly, a filter method accepts a step that either improves the objective function value or the value of some function that measures the constraint violation.
